Easy Lasagna Ii

Prep: 15 min Cook: 60 min Serves: 8 Cuisine: Italian

Ingredients

  • 2 large jars spaghetti sauce
  • 1/2 lb. hamburger, browned
  • 1/2 pkg. lasagna noodles, uncooked
  • 12 to 18 oz. Mozzarella cheese
  • 1 large carton small curd cottage cheese
  • 2 eggs
  • Parmesan cheese

Instructions

  1. Grease a 9 x 13 x 2-inch baking pan.
  2. Combine the browned hamburger with the spaghetti sauce.
  3. Mix the eggs into the cottage cheese.
  4. Spread a thin layer of sauce in the prepared pan.
  5. Add a layer of uncooked lasagna noodles.
  6. Spread a layer of the cottage cheese mixture over the noodles.
  7. Add a layer of chopped mozzarella cheese.
  8. Pour a generous layer of sauce over the cheese.
  9. Repeat the layers: noodles, cottage cheese mixture, mozzarella, sauce, until ingredients are used, ending with sauce on top.
  10. Cover tightly with heavy-duty foil.
  11. Bake at 375°F for 1 hour.
  12. Let stand, covered, outside of the oven, for 12 to 20 minutes before serving.
  13. Sprinkle with Parmesan cheese before serving.
